Renjith: As an HR leader, I would like to ask you one question, how can organizations create a strong and compelling employee value proposition for its employees? What are the key parameters, an HR leader, or a business leader need to have in mind while creating the simpler value proposition?

Rakesh Rajan: Excellent one. What if we are setting out for, you know, if the, if an organization is setting out to, uh, articulate, define its value proposition, employee value proposition, then, it has to be a very detailed exercise, because employee value proposition should be first heard from, you know, it has to be filled. It is not probably what the founders think that, you know, they are offering. It is not probably what the senior management thinks that, you know, they are delivering on a day-to-day basis. It is what an employee down, you know, from the floor or in the market, or, you know, toiling day in and day out, to bring the revenue to the company, things, why am I working for this company? What does it inform me?

So you have to listen to your employees first. You need to listen to your customers. You need to listen to your customers because the customers knows nowadays, even when with the kind of opportunity with the kind of ample, you know, options that are available in the market, if a B2B business is also going out, seeking for a business partner, they are looking at it from a multifaceted thing. It is not just the revenue. It is not just, you know, uh, the product quality or the service quality. They also look at how this, how this employer, how this company works with their employees.

So it is very important also to listen from customers, from stakeholders, multiple stakeholders. So depending on your type of business, you need to see who are your stakeholders and listen from them last, but not least go to the market with oil, every recruitment drive that you’re doing, you need to know what does the candidates, you know, who are outside. Now, this becomes very, very critical now, you know, at these times when, you know, a candidate also does, equal or more research than the company before choosing a company, and where do they get this information? It’s not at the website, there are enough and more data that is flowing on the web from employees, from customers, you know, from disgruntled employees, from happy employees. so there is enough and more data and companies has to be very, very clearly, uh, you know, monitoring this and ensuring that, you know, the message that they have put out in the virtual world is something that is in line with what they have written as an employee value proposition. So now all of this is a must like you asked, you know, what goes into this? So a company should invest time, energy, and resources to go deep and understand what are these things.

And then, you know, coin their employee value proposition. Now, if there is a gap, if there is a gap which is coming out from this research, then that is where the company has to first work on before they come to this employee value proposition. How can we do that? It’s a long discussion.
